Here's a quote that sums it upx (https://blog.openbazaar.org/):
Quote
If you’re not familiar with OpenBazaar, it’s a decentralized peer-to-peer network for trade that uses Bitcoin. That trade happens directly between buyers and sellers with no one in the middle – and no fees or restrictions on trade.

Some people wonder how they make money if they don't charge fees. It's because Openbazaar isn't really a company, just a platform for users to buy and sell
Quote
Because there's no company or organization running OpenBazaar, there's no one to charge you fees to list your products and no one to register an account with. The "terms and conditions" of the trade are up to the buyer and seller individually, not a one-size-fits-all policy. It's like buying or selling with someone in person - except you're online.
